Sniffing for oil under ice

Dogs could aid in winter oil spill response

A groundbreaking experiment at IISD Experimental Lakes Area shows that trained detection dogs can locate oil spills under ice with 100% accuracy, offering a rapid and cost-effective solution for winter response.
